Magnetic tape, magnetic tape cartridge, and magnetic tape apparatus

The magnetic tape includes a non-magnetic support and a magnetic layer including ferromagnetic powder and a binding agent, in which the magnetic layer has a timing-based servo pattern, an edge shape of the timing-based servo pattern, specified by magnetic force microscopy is a shape in which a difference (L.sub.99.9−L.sub.0.1) between a value L.sub.99.9 of a cumulative distribution function of 99.9% and a value L.sub.0.1 of a cumulative distribution function of 0.1% in a position deviation width from an ideal shape of the magnetic tape in a longitudinal direction is 180 nm or less, and an isoelectric point of a surface zeta potential of the magnetic layer is 3.8 or less.

TWO-DIMENSIONAL MAGNETIC RECORDING READER WITH DUAL FREE LAYER MAGNETIC TUNNEL JUNCTION

The present disclosure generally related to a two dimensional magnetic recording (TDMR) read head having a magnetic tunnel junction (MTJ). Both the upper reader and the lower reader have a dual free layer (DFL) MTJ structure between two shields. A synthetic antiferromagnetic (SAF) soft bias structure bounds the MTJ, and a rear hard bias (RHB) structure is disposed behind the MTJ. The DFL MTJ decreases the distance between the upper and lower reader and hence, improves the area density capacity (ADC). Additionally, the SAF soft bias structures and the rear head bias structure cause the dual free layer MTJ to have a scissor state magnetic moment at the media facing surface (MFS).

Read head having one or more antiferromagnetic layers above soft bias side shields, and related methods

The present disclosure relates to read head apparatus, and methods of forming read head apparatus, for magnetic storage devices, such as magnetic tape drives (e.g., tape drives). In one implementation, a read head for magnetic storage devices includes a lower shield, one or more upper shields, one or more lower leads, and a plurality of upper leads. The read head includes a plurality of read sensors, each read sensor of the plurality of read sensors including a first antiferromagnetic (AFM) layer. The read head includes a plurality of soft bias side shields disposed between and outwardly of the plurality of read sensors. The read head includes one or more second AFM layers disposed above the first AFM layer and the plurality of soft bias side shields along a downtrack direction.

SPLIT BAND MULTICHANNEL MAGNETIC RECORDING HEAD HAVING SCALED READER WIDTHS

An apparatus, in accordance with one aspect of the present invention, includes an inner array of data transducers on a module, the data transducers of the inner array being aligned along a common axis that extends between distal ends of the module. Two outer arrays of data transducers are positioned to sandwich the inner array therebetween. Inner servo readers are positioned between the inner array and the outer arrays. Outer servo readers are positioned toward outer ends of the outer arrays. Widths of at least some of the outermost data transducers in the inner array are less than widths of at least some of the innermost data transducers in the inner array.

Mechanism to shift the head span of a tape head at a wafer level

Provided are a magnetic tape head, a magnetic tape drive, and a computational device in which the magnetic tape head is comprised of a plurality of elements, wherein a pitch between adjacent elements of the plurality of elements is not identical. Selected elements of the plurality of elements that are shifted from a nominal position are selected in a symmetrical manner in the plurality of elements. A total of shifts of the elements of the plurality of elements that are shifted add up to a desired total shift to realign a plurality of modules, such that the median head span of each module type match as closely as possible to a desired value of a head span for all module types.

Magnetic tape, magnetic tape cartridge, and magnetic tape apparatus

The magnetic tape includes a non-magnetic support; and a magnetic layer, in which the magnetic layer has a timing-based servo pattern, an edge shape of the timing-based servo pattern, specified by magnetic force microscopy is a shape in which a difference L.sub.99.9−L.sub.0.1 between a value L.sub.99.9 of a cumulative distribution function of 99.9% and a value L.sub.0.1 of a cumulative distribution function of 0.1% in a position deviation width from an ideal shape of the magnetic tape in a longitudinal direction is 180 nm or less, and an absolute value ΔN of a difference between a refractive index Nxy of the magnetic layer, measured in an in-plane direction and a refractive index Nz of the magnetic layer, measured in a thickness direction is 0.25 or more and 0.40 or less.

Magnetic sensor array with one TMR stack having two free layers

The present disclosure generally relates to a Wheatstone bridge array comprising TMR sensors and a method of fabrication thereof. In the Wheatstone bridge array, there are four distinct TMR sensors. The TMR sensors are all fabricated simultaneously to create four identical TMR sensors that have synthetic antiferromagnetic free layers as the top layer. The synthetic antiferromagnetic free layers comprise a first magnetic layer, a spacer layer, and a second magnetic layer. After forming the four identical TMR sensors, the spacer layer and the second magnetic layer are removed from two TMR sensors. Following the removal of the spacer layer and the second magnetic layer, a new magnetic layer is formed on the now exposed first magnetic layer such that the new magnetic layer has substantially the same thickness as the spacer layer and second magnetic layer combined.
